Kirjoittaja Aihe: Tiedostojen jakaminen käyttäjien kesken  (Luettu 2289 kertaa)

ukk0

  • Käyttäjä
  • Viestejä: 2
    • Profiili
Tiedostojen jakaminen käyttäjien kesken
« : 10.02.11 - klo:19.19 »
Pahoitteluni jos tähän on jo vastattu, yritin hakea muttei löytynyt.

Koneelta löytyy Ubuntu 10.04.

Ongelma: Olen luonut koneen käyttäjille omat käyttäjätilit mutta haluamme jakaa omat kuvamme, musiikin jne. koneen käyttäjien kesken. Yritin jakaa kotikansioitani mutta en osannut. Yritin luoda ryhmän joka pääsisi käsiksi kaikkeen mutta en osannut. Seuraavaksi yritin siirtää jaettavat tiedostot erilliselle kovalevylle ja jakaa levyä käyttäjien kesken mutta sitä ei edes löytynyt kun toinen käyttäjä yritti päästä siihen sisälle.

Takki on tyhjä, voiko joku selittää palikalle?  :'(

juyli

  • Vieras
Vs: Tiedostojen jakaminen käyttäjien kesken
« Vastaus #1 : 10.02.11 - klo:19.47 »
Kaipa sinun vain pitää sisäistää Unix/Linux -järjestelmän oikeudet.
http://linux.fi/wiki/Tiedostojen_oikeudet
http://linux.fi/wiki/Kansion_yhteiskäyttö_ryhmässä
jne.

Edit - linkin korjaus. T: peran
« Viimeksi muokattu: 10.02.11 - klo:19.52 kirjoittanut peran »

Kinnari

  • Käyttäjä
  • Viestejä: 407
    • Profiili
Vs: Tiedostojen jakaminen käyttäjien kesken
« Vastaus #2 : 11.02.11 - klo:16.52 »
Itse tein seuraavan mukaan ja hyvä tuli

http://forum.ubuntu-fi.org/index.php?topic=53.0


ukk0

  • Käyttäjä
  • Viestejä: 2
    • Profiili
Vs: Tiedostojen jakaminen käyttäjien kesken
« Vastaus #3 : 11.02.11 - klo:21.13 »
Kiitos ja anteeksi: Ryhmäsetit taisi olla ok (?) mutta uutta kiintolevyä en saa jaetuksi toiselle käyttäjälle.

Kysymykseni muuttuu muotoon: miten kiintolevyn oikeudet saa jaettua useammalle käyttäjälle? Tällä hetkellä tulokset joihin olen päässyt ovat:

a. Rootilla on oikeudet kiintolevyyn: kummatkin käyttäjät näkevät kiintolevyn muuta kumpikaan ei pysty sille kirjoittamaan

tai

b. Oikeudet on sillä käyttäjällä joka levyn alustaa ja toinen ei edes löydä sitä

Tuollaisia ohjeita (lähinnä liippaava aihe jonka löysin) epätoivoissani yritin seurata mutta ei tule lasta eikä sitä toistakaan:
http://forum.ubuntu-fi.org/index.php?topic=35805.0

Pahoittelen jos tämä on itsestäänselvää, opettelu on hankalahkoa kun ei pääse alkua pidemmälle. Jos joku voisi vielä heittää linkkiä oikeaan vastaukseen tai pastettaisi taikasanat tähän niin olisin kovin kiitollinen.


Ganymedes

  • Käyttäjä
  • Viestejä: 3915
    • Profiili
Vs: Tiedostojen jakaminen käyttäjien kesken
« Vastaus #4 : 11.02.11 - klo:22.08 »
Eihän tämä toki mitenkään itsestään selvää ole Linuxissa.

Jos ulkoinen levy ei näy ollenkaan, niin kyse ei ole levyn oikeuksista vaan jostakin muusta - en ole varma mitä tarkoitit edellä. Jos käytät FAT32-järjestelmää ulkoisella levyllä, niin mitään oikeusjärjestelmää ei ole edes olemassa sillä levyllä.

Oikeuksista, jos käytössäsi on ext3 / ext4 tiedostojärjestelmällä varustettu levy (ihan vain aluksi, tarina on pitkä):

vipu "-r" tai "-R"
- antaa mahdollisuuden yleensäkin tehdä yhdellä komennolla kaikille tiedostoille alapuolella saman tempun (katso eteenpäin)

chown
- muuttaa omistajan (tämähän ei auta tapauksessasi)

chgrp
- muuttaa ryhmän (tämä auttaa koska sinulla pitää olla käyttäjille yhteinen ryhmä)

chmod 777
- antaa tiedostoille oikeuksia, 777 antaa ryhmälle ja myös maailmalle kaikki oikeudet

chmod +s
- antaa mahdollisuuden sille, että tiedostojen oikeudet periytyvät päähakemistosta. Tätähän tarvitset sitten jatkossa.


Tämänkin Foorumin Wikistä löytyy täydellisempiä ohjeita. Suosittelen alan kirjallisuutta.

Esim. tuosta löytyy asiaa:

http://www.linuxquestions.org/questions/linux-security-4/file-permission-inheritance-howto-259163/